If you're looking to incorporate more art into your social media, you'll find numerous ways to do so. On Instagram, for example, you can subscribe to artists, museums, 电报 下载 galleries, and even urban art photographers to discover new works every day. Some choose to develop their creative side and feature their own work by posting art that manifests their original perspective, as this adds more variety to the overall feed landscape.
Your Twitter timeline can be made more interactive by observing art organizations and analysts. Articles presenting artworks they help feature offer instant context on the pieces' importance, effect, and technique. On Pinterest boards, you can find images with related quotes and titles, set with artistic labels that quickly change a plain pin to an art critique. Some create collections specifically centered around their beloved works and artists, thereby gathering rich cultural perspectives that otherwise might be fragmented in the realm of insubstantial summaries.
